Hadoop Unable to load native-hadoop library for your platform warning

Apache Hadoop is an open-source software framework used for distributed storage and processing of large data sets across clusters of computers using simple programming models. It is designed to scale up from single servers to thousands of machines, each offering local computation and storage. While Hadoop is robust and efficient, users occasionally encounter warnings and errors, one common warning being “Unable to load native-hadoop library for your platform.”
Understanding the Warning
This warning typically arises during the execution of Hadoop-based applications and indicates that the Hadoop Native Libraries (specifically, libhadoop.so for Linux or its equivalent in other platforms) cannot be found or are not compatible with the host platform. Native libraries in Hadoop are used for performance optimization; they interact directly with the host system's native I/O and compression facilities, which are generally faster than their Java counterparts.
Causes of the Warning
The underlying reasons for this warning include:
- Unavailability of Native Libraries: The native libraries might not be present in the Hadoop installation.
- Platform Compatibility: The available native libraries might not be compatible with the host operating system or its architecture (e.g., x86 vs. x64).
- Improper Configuration: The Hadoop library path (
java.library.path) might not be correctly set, preventing the JVM from locating the native libraries.
Implications of the Warning
If this warning is ignored, Hadoop will fall back to using its Java implementations for features like compression and I/O operations. Although this ensures that the application remains functional, it may lead to suboptimal performance, particularly in high-throughput environments.
Resolving the Warning
To address this warning, follow these steps:
- Ensure Native Libraries are Included: Verify that the native libraries are indeed part of your Hadoop installation under the
$HADOOP_HOME/lib/nativedirectory. - Validate Platform Compatibility: Check if the libraries match your operating system and its architecture. You might need to recompile the native libraries specifically for your platform.
- Set Library Path Correctly: Ensure that the
